Potential Risks and Side Effects

Although at-home pain relief devices can be convenient, they carry potential risks and side effects that you should be aware of. One major concern is device malfunction, which can cause unexpected shocks or ineffective treatment. Additionally, some devices may trigger allergic reactions if you have sensitive skin or allergies to certain materials.
At-home pain devices may cause malfunctions, allergic reactions, or skin burns if not used properly.
Here are a few risks to contemplate:
- Device malfunction leading to injury or ineffective pain relief.
- Allergic reactions manifesting as skin irritation or swelling.
- Improper use increasing the risk of burns or nerve damage.
Always follow the manufacturer’s instructions and monitor your response during use. If you experience any adverse effects, stop using the device immediately and consult a healthcare professional.

Device Certification Standards
Are at-home pain relief devices safe? To determine their safety, check for proper device certification that meets established safety standards. Certification ensures the device has been tested for electrical safety, durability, and effectiveness. When evaluating products, consider these factors:
- Look for approval marks like FDA clearance or CE certification, indicating compliance with safety standards.
- Verify the manufacturer provides clear documentation proving the device’s certification.
- Ensure the device adheres to recognized safety standards relevant to your region, such as UL listing or ISO certifications.
These certification standards help verify that the device has undergone rigorous testing, reducing risks of malfunction or injury. Always prioritize certified devices to protect your health and ensure safe at-home use.

When to Consult a Healthcare Professional

While at-home pain relief devices can be effective, it’s important to recognize when professional medical advice is necessary. If your pain persists despite using these devices or worsens, consult a healthcare professional. You should also seek advice if you’re considering alternative therapies, as some may not be suitable for your condition or could interfere with current treatments. Be cautious about medication interactions, especially if you’re taking prescription drugs or over-the-counter remedies, as certain devices or therapies might alter their effectiveness or cause adverse effects. If you experience unusual symptoms, such as dizziness, skin reactions, or increased pain, stop using the device and get medical help. Knowing when to seek professional guidance ensures safe, effective pain management tailored to your specific health needs.
